diff options
author | Jason A. Donenfeld <Jason@zx2c4.com> | 2017-12-21 00:42:30 +0100 |
---|---|---|
committer | Jason A. Donenfeld <Jason@zx2c4.com> | 2017-12-21 00:58:02 +0100 |
commit | f2168aa1713c8fae8f407cae838bab42adb07ed3 (patch) | |
tree | d264a4db1f5d5b904b6ba58337dace6be08b9b7b /src/compat | |
parent | crypto: compile on UML (diff) | |
download | wireguard-monolithic-historical-f2168aa1713c8fae8f407cae838bab42adb07ed3.tar.xz wireguard-monolithic-historical-f2168aa1713c8fae8f407cae838bab42adb07ed3.zip |
compat: kernels < 3.13 modified genl_ops
Diffstat (limited to 'src/compat')
-rw-r--r-- | src/compat/compat.h |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/src/compat/compat.h b/src/compat/compat.h index 859d417..7bd3e50 100644 --- a/src/compat/compat.h +++ b/src/compat/compat.h @@ -468,7 +468,8 @@ static inline struct nlattr **genl_family_attrbuf(const struct genl_family *fami #if LINUX_VERSION_CODE < KERNEL_VERSION(4, 10, 0) #include <net/genetlink.h> #if LINUX_VERSION_CODE < KERNEL_VERSION(3, 13, 0) && !defined(ISRHEL7) -#define genl_register_family(a) genl_register_family_with_ops(a, (struct genl_ops *)genl_ops, ARRAY_SIZE(genl_ops)) +#define genl_register_family(a) genl_register_family_with_ops(a, genl_ops, ARRAY_SIZE(genl_ops)) +#define COMPAT_CANNOT_USE_CONST_GENL_OPS #else #define genl_register_family(a) genl_register_family_with_ops(a, genl_ops) #endif |